What to Expect from Your Attorney
A criminal defense attorney will guide you through each step of the legal process, from the initial consultation to the final verdict.
Initial Consultation
During the initial consultation, your attorney will assess the details of your case and discuss possible defense strategies. This meeting is crucial for building trust and understanding your options.
Developing a Defense Strategy
Your attorney will work to gather evidence, interview witnesses, and prepare for trial. They will aim to create a robust defense strategy tailored to your specific situation.
The Trial Process
As your case progresses to trial, your attorney will represent you, aiming to secure the best possible outcome.
- Pre-Trial Motions: Your attorney may file motions to dismiss certain charges or suppress evidence.
- Trial Representation: They will present your case, cross-examine witnesses, and argue on your behalf.
- Negotiating Plea Deals: In some cases, a plea bargain might be a viable option to consider.

FAQ
What qualifications should a criminal defense attorney have?
A qualified criminal defense attorney should have a law degree, pass the bar exam, and have experience in handling criminal cases. Membership in legal organizations can also be beneficial.
How can a criminal defense attorney help with plea deals?
An attorney can negotiate with prosecutors to reach a plea deal that might result in reduced charges or a lighter sentence, depending on the circumstances of the case.
